Cadherin tandem repeat domain; Cadherins are glycoproteins involved in Ca2+-mediated cell-cell adhesion. The cadherin repeat domains occur as tandem repeats in the extracellular regions, which are thought to mediate cell-cell contact when bound to calcium. They play numerous roles in cell fate, signalling, proliferation, differentiation, and migration; members include E-, N-, P-, T-, VE-, CNR-, proto-, and FAT-family cadherin, desmocollin, and desmoglein, a large variety of domain architectures with varying repeat copy numbers. Cadherin C-terminal cytoplasmic tail, catenin-binding region; Cadherin_tail is the cytoplasmic domain at the C-terminus of cadherin proteins. This domain binds p120 catenin, an action critical for the surface stability of cadherin-catenin cell-cell adhesion complexes.
